Lions' Alim McNeill shows positive signs after neck issue in camp

Detroit Lions defensive tackle Alim McNeill left training camp practice on Friday due to a neck issue, raising concerns for the team. However, NFL insider Jordan Schultz reports that McNeill is believed to be OK following the incident. He exited practice under his own power and appeared in good spirits, although the Lions have not yet provided an official diagnosis. McNeill, who is recovering from a torn ACL, is a key player for Detroit's defensive line. Further updates on his condition are expected from head coach Dan Campbell as training camp progresses.
